Maths Teacher Salary in Barking and Dagenham

How much does a maths teacher earn in Barking and Dagenham?

Average base salary in Barking and Dagenham

£47,300 per year

per year in Barking and Dagenham · STPCD MPS/UPS + LUP

25th percentileMedian75th percentile
£34,815 per year£47,300 per year£53,992 per year

Secondary maths teacher. Shortage subject — often eligible for a Levelling Up Premium (up to £6,000 tax-free). Maths Teacher pay in Barking and Dagenham is adjusted by 1.10× versus the UK average to reflect London-area weighting.

Frequently asked questions about maths teacher pay in Barking and Dagenham

How much does a maths teacher earn in Barking and Dagenham?

The average salary for a maths teacher in Barking and Dagenham is £47,300 per year, typically ranging from £34,815 per year to £53,992 per year depending on experience, phase and school type.

Is Barking and Dagenham a well-paid area for maths teachers?

Barking and Dagenham pays maths teachers around 10% above the UK average thanks to London-area weighting on STPCD MPS/UPS + LUP.

How can a maths teacher in Barking and Dagenham increase their salary?

Maths Teachers in Barking and Dagenham typically increase pay by moving up STPCD MPS/UPS + LUP, taking on TLR or leadership responsibility, gaining specialist qualifications.

What's the difference between maths teacher pay in Barking and Dagenham and nationally?

Nationally the average is £43,000 per year. In Barking and Dagenham it's £47,300 per year — a premium of £4,300 per year versus the UK average.
